Trip Overview

The drive from Cochituate, MA to Quincy, MA covers 27.7 miles and takes about 42m behind the wheel. This route is realistic as a one-day drive if you keep your stops efficient.

The route leans on Yankee Division Highway, US 1, Worcester Street for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is mixed dr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 9.7 miles on Yankee Division Highway. At current regular gas prices, budget about $4.43 one way before food or hotel costs.

How Hard Is This Drive?

This route mixes highway mileage with some local-road sections near the start or finish. This route has several spots where lane changes, forks, or exits need your full attention. The trickiest moment comes around 8.3 miles in.
